Feature: Skeleton compressor As an ACMS subsystem I want to compress context fragments for subplan inheritance So that child plans receive relevant context within a token budget Background: Given a skeleton compressor service # --- ratio validation ------------------------------------------------- Scenario: Reject ratio below 0.0 Given context fragments with total tokens 1000 When I compress with skeleton_ratio -0.1 Then the compressor should raise a ValueError for invalid ratio Scenario: Reject ratio above 1.0 Given context fragments with total tokens 1000 When I compress with skeleton_ratio 1.5 Then the compressor should raise a ValueError for invalid ratio Scenario: Accept ratio 0.0 Given context fragments with total tokens 1000 When I compress with skeleton_ratio 0.0 Then all fragments should be returned unchanged Scenario: Accept ratio 1.0 Given context fragments with total tokens 1000 When I compress with skeleton_ratio 1.0 Then only the highest-relevance fragment should be returned Scenario: Accept ratio at boundary 0.5 Given context fragments with total tokens 1000 When I compress with skeleton_ratio 0.5 Then compressed tokens should be at most 500 # --- default handling ------------------------------------------------- Scenario: Default ratio applied when None Given context fragments with total tokens 1000 When I compress with skeleton_ratio not specified Then the metadata ratio should equal the default 0.15 # --- stable ordering -------------------------------------------------- Scenario: Fragments with equal relevance are ordered by id Given three fragments with equal relevance 0.5 When I compress with skeleton_ratio 0.0 Then fragments should be ordered by fragment_id ascending Scenario: Fragments are ordered by relevance descending Given fragments with relevances 0.9, 0.3, and 0.7 When I compress with skeleton_ratio 0.0 Then the first fragment should have relevance 0.9 And the last fragment should have relevance 0.3 # --- metadata ---------------------------------------------------------- Scenario: Metadata records correct token counts Given context fragments with total tokens 1000 When I compress with skeleton_ratio 0.5 Then metadata original_tokens should be 1000 And metadata compressed_tokens should be at most 500 Scenario: Metadata records source decision IDs Given fragments with known decision IDs When I compress with skeleton_ratio 0.0 Then metadata should contain all source decision IDs Scenario: Metadata ratio matches input Given context fragments with total tokens 1000 When I compress with skeleton_ratio 0.7 Then metadata ratio should be 0.7 # --- edge cases ------------------------------------------------------- Scenario: Empty fragment list compresses to empty Given an empty fragment list When I compress with skeleton_ratio 0.5 Then the result should contain zero fragments And metadata original_tokens should be 0 And metadata compressed_tokens should equal 0 Scenario: Single fragment at ratio 0.5 Given a single fragment with 100 tokens When I compress with skeleton_ratio 0.5 Then the result should contain one fragment #
